Isolongifolene
(-)-Isolongifolene
T116851135-66-6
Isolongifolene ((-)-Isolongifolene), a tricyclic sesquiterpene isolated from Murraya koenigii, exhibits antioxidant, anti-inflammatory, anticancer, and neuroprotective properties. It mitigates Rotenone-induced oxidative stress, mitochondrial dysfunction, and apoptosis by modulating the PI3K AKT GSK-3β signaling pathways.

Vancomycin hydrochloride
Vancomycin HCl
T08321404-93-9
Vancomycin hydrochloride (Vancomycin HCl) is the hydrochloride salt of vancomycin, a branched tricyclic glycosylated peptide with bactericidal activity against most organisms and bacteriostatic effect on enterococci.

Pyrroloquinoline quinone disodium salt
Methoxatin disodium salt
T5693122628-50-6
Pyrroloquinoline quinone disodium salt (Methoxatin disodium salt), an aromatic tricyclic o-quinone, is a redox cofactor for bacterial dehydrogenases. It is an efficient electron transfer catalyst from a number of organic substrates to molecular oxygen (O2), constructing quinoprotein model reactions.

Triptolide
PG490, NSC 163062
T217938748-32-2
Triptolide (PG490) belongs to the tricyclic diterpenoid group of natural products and is an inhibitor of NF-κB activation. Triptolide exhibits immunosuppressive, anti-rheumatic, anti-inflammatory, anti-proliferative and anti-tumor activities.

Patchouli alcohol
Patchouli camphor, Patchoulol, (-)-Patchouli Alcohol
T29165986-55-0
Patchouli alcohol (Patchoulol) is a naturally occurring tricyclic sesquiterpenoid found in patchouli oil. It is a key bioactive component known for its immunomodulatory, anti-inflammatory, antioxidant, antitumor, antibacterial, anti-atherosclerotic, antiemetic, and sedative properties.

Leelamine hydrochloride
T1183416496-99-4
Leelamine hydrochloride, a tricyclic diterpene extracted from pine tree bark, inhibits the transcriptional activity of the androgen receptor, known to regulate fatty acid synthesis [2,3]. This compound acts as a cannabinoid receptor type 1 (CB1) agonist and suppresses SREBP1-regulated fatty acid lipid synthesis in prostate cancer cells, irrespective of androgen receptor status.

Cylindrospermopsin
T35770143545-90-8
Cylindrospermopsin, a tricyclic uracil derivative, is a cyanobacterial toxin that was first discovered in an algal bloom contaminating a local drinking supply on Palm Island in Queensland, Australia after an outbreak of a mysterious disease. Cylindrospermopsin targets protein and glutathione synthesis in hepatocytes (IC50s = 1.3 and 2.4 µM, respectively), leading to cell death. [1] It has been shown to inhibit the activity of the uridine monophosphate synthase complex with a Ki value of 10 µM.[2] Cylindrospermopsin is genotoxic, inducing DNA damage as evidenced by double strand breaks and reducing cell viability in HepG2 cells at 0.1-0.5 µg ml.[3]

Wilfordinine D
T40204256937-98-1
Wilfordinine D is a natural sesquiterpene alkaloid. The molecule contains a bridged tricyclic structure with four contiguous stereocenters. Its molecular formula is C20H27NO4 and it has a molecular weight of 345.43 g mol.

5-Hydroxy-8-methoxypsoralen
5-Hydroxyxanthotoxin,5-Hydroxy-8-methoxypsoralen
T408597471-73-0
5-Hydroxy-8-methoxypsoralen (5-Hydroxyxanthotoxin) is a potent tricyclic furocoumarin suicide inhibitor of CYP (cytochrome P-450) and a metabolite of Xanthotoxin. It is used in the treatment of psoriasis, eczema, vitiligo, and certain cutaneous lymphomas in combination with phototherapy involving exposure to sunlight.
